DESCRIPTION

The Beechcraft Baron 58 is a twin-engine, light aircraft that is widely known for its performance, versatility, and comfort. Manufactured by Beechcraft (now part of Textron Aviation), the Baron 58 is one of the most popular and well-regarded aircraft in its class, often used for both personal and commercial flying. It’s especially favored by private owners, flying schools, and charter operators due to its capabilities and ease of handling.

Key features

  • Engines and Performance:

    • Powered by two Continental IO-550-U engines, each producing 300 horsepower.
    • Max cruising speed: approximately 230 knots (426 km/h or 265 mph).
    • Maximum range: Around 1,480 nautical miles (2,740 km) with standard fuel tanks.
    • Max altitude: 20,000 feet.
    • The Baron 58 is known for its smooth handling and good climb rates, making it a great choice for cross-country flights.
  • Seating Capacity:

    • Typically seats 6 people, with two pilots and four passengers, in a relatively spacious cabin for a light twin aircraft.
